Enhancing Transparency and Security

Eliminating paper-based processes

Blockchain technology can significantly enhance the transparency and security of trade finance by eliminating the need for paper-based processes. Traditionally, trade finance relies heavily on physical documents and numerous intermediaries, leading to a lack of transparency and an increased risk of fraud. By digitizing trade documentation and recording transactions on a blockchain, all participants can have real-time access to a shared, immutable ledger. This eliminates the possibility of tampering or manipulation, creating a high level of trust and transparency in the trade finance ecosystem.

Automating supply chain verification

Another way blockchain can enhance transparency and security in trade finance is through automating supply chain verification. By capturing and recording every step of the supply chain on a blockchain, participants can easily track and verify the origin, authenticity, and condition of goods. This not only reduces the risk of counterfeit products but also enables faster and more accurate verification of trade documents. Additionally, automating supply chain verification on a blockchain reduces the need for manual intervention, minimizing human error and increasing efficiency in the trade finance process.

Reducing Fraud and Risk

Preventing double spending

Blockchain technology has the potential to prevent double spending, a common fraudulent practice in trade finance. Double spending occurs when the same asset or funds are used for multiple transactions, leading to financial losses and disputes. By recording all transactions on a blockchain, the technology ensures that each transaction is unique and cannot be duplicated. This eliminates the risk of double spending and enhances the integrity of trade finance transactions, reducing the potential for fraud and financial losses.

Eliminating the need for intermediaries

Traditionally, trade finance involves multiple intermediaries such as banks, insurers, and customs authorities. These intermediaries add complexity, cost, and time to the trade finance process. However, blockchain technology offers the potential to eliminate the need for intermediaries by enabling peer-to-peer transactions. With blockchain, trade finance participants can directly interact and transact with each other without relying on intermediaries. This not only reduces the risk of errors and delays but also lowers transaction costs and enhances efficiency in trade finance.

Increasing Speed and Efficiency

Streamlining documentation process

The documentation process is a crucial aspect of trade finance, but it is often time-consuming and prone to errors. Blockchain technology can streamline the documentation process by digitizing and automating the creation, verification, and storage of trade documents. With blockchain, all participants can have real-time access to trade documents, eliminating the need for physical document handling and manual verification. This significantly reduces the time required for document processing and enhances efficiency in trade finance.

Automating trade settlements

Trade settlements involve the transfer of funds and assets between parties. Traditionally, this process can be slow and complex, involving multiple intermediaries and manual interventions. However, blockchain technology enables the automation of trade settlements by executing smart contracts. Smart contracts are self-executing contracts with predefined terms and conditions encoded on the blockchain. When certain conditions are met, such as the delivery of goods, the smart contract automatically triggers the transfer of funds or assets, eliminating the need for manual intervention and accelerating trade settlements.

Improving Traceability and Auditability

Creating an immutable transaction history

Blockchain technology creates an immutable transaction history that enhances traceability and auditability in trade finance. Every transaction recorded on a blockchain is linked to previous transactions in a chronological order, creating a transparent and traceable audit trail. This allows participants to track the movement of goods, funds, and trade documents throughout the entire trade finance process. Moreover, the immutability of blockchain ensures that no records can be altered, providing a reliable source of information for audits and investigations.

Enabling real-time auditing

Real-time auditing is a critical component of trade finance, ensuring compliance with regulations and detecting any potential discrepancies or fraudulent activities. Blockchain technology enables real-time auditing by providing a transparent and up-to-date view of all transactions and data recorded on the blockchain. Auditors can easily verify the accuracy and integrity of trade finance transactions without relying on manual data gathering and reconciliation. This not only improves the efficiency of auditing processes but also reduces the risk of errors and fraud.

Enhancing Financing Options

Enabling asset tokenization

Blockchain technology enables asset tokenization, which has the potential to expand financing options in trade finance. Asset tokenization involves representing physical assets, such as commodities or real estate, as digital tokens on a blockchain. These tokens can then be traded or used as collateral for financing purposes. By tokenizing assets, trade finance participants can unlock liquidity, diversify investment opportunities, and streamline the process of raising capital. This opens up new avenues for financing trade transactions and enables greater accessibility to funding for businesses.

Facilitating decentralized lending

Decentralized lending, also known as peer-to-peer lending, is another financing option that blockchain technology can facilitate in trade finance. Traditionally, accessing loans and financing for trade transactions relies heavily on banks and financial institutions. However, with blockchain, trade finance participants can directly lend and borrow funds from each other without intermediaries. This decentralized lending model reduces the need for extensive credit assessments and lowers transaction costs, making financing more accessible to a wider range of businesses, especially in under-served markets.

Addressing Regulatory Compliance

Automating compliance checks

Regulatory compliance is a critical aspect of trade finance, ensuring adherence to international trade laws, sanctions, and anti-money laundering regulations. However, compliance checks can be time-consuming and complex, involving extensive manual processes. Blockchain technology can address regulatory compliance by automating compliance checks through smart contracts. Smart contracts can verify the compliance of trade transactions and participants against predefined rules and regulations, ensuring that all transactions are conducted in accordance with legal requirements. This reduces the risk of non-compliance and facilitates smoother and more efficient trade finance processes.

Ensuring compliance with international trade laws

Blockchain technology provides a robust framework to ensure compliance with international trade laws and regulations. By recording every transaction on a blockchain, trade finance participants have a transparent and auditable record of all activities, making it easier to demonstrate compliance with legal requirements. Additionally, the immutability of blockchain ensures that records cannot be altered or manipulated, providing reliable evidence in case of legal disputes or investigations. This strengthens the integrity of trade finance transactions and enhances trust among participants, reducing the risk of non-compliance and associated penalties.
